Managing Exams and Assignments

Resources are available to help instructors create and administer exams, assignments, and assessments.

Respondus is an application for creating and managing exams that you can print on paper or publish directly to eLearning. You can either create exams offline or import existing exams from word processor files. Respondus works with StudyMate, which lets you create ten Flash-based activities and games using three simple templates. Activities can be uploaded to a web site or published directly to Vista. And if you are concerned that your students are searching the Internet while taking an exam or quiz, you can use the LockDown Browser to reduce the potential for students to find outside answers on the Internet or within your class. TurnItIn is an online database system designed to help instructors detect plagiarism in written assignments through word-matching. Students can submit papers directly from Blackboard Vista via a PowerLink. To access the TurnItIn web site services, contact  Instructional Technology Services.
